Software Engineer

Software Engineer

GE Healthcare is Hiring Software Engineer

GE Healthcare is Hiring Software Engineer – a golden opportunity for experienced developers with a background in C++ and embedded systems. GE Healthcare is expanding its engineering team and is actively hiring skilled professionals for the role of Software Engineer.

About GE Healthcare

GE Healthcare is a global medical technology company. It focuses on creating smart tools that support clinicians and hospitals. Its mission is to improve patient care by providing advanced diagnostics, imaging, and monitoring solutions. With innovation and quality at the center, GE Healthcare impacts millions of lives globally.

GE Healthcare is Hiring Software Engineer to contribute to this mission. This is your chance to join a company that values technology, quality, and teamwork.

Job Title

Software Engineer – GE Healthcare

Job Type

Full-time | Remote/Hybrid/Office depending on team requirements

Focus Keyword: GE Healthcare is Hiring Software Engineer

Location

Multiple locations across India with flexible work arrangements.

GE Healthcare is Hiring Software Engineer – Role Overview

GE Healthcare is Hiring Software Engineer for their product engineering team. The role requires you to work on embedded systems using C++ in a Linux environment. You will also collaborate with cross-functional teams including product owners, developers, and tech leads.

Key Responsibilities

  • Write and maintain reliable code using C++ 14
  • Develop embedded software on Linux platforms
  • Interface with hardware teams to develop and test hardware-related features
  • Follow software development processes (SDLC)
  • Implement CI/CD practices
  • Conduct requirement analysis, implementation, and testing
  • Focus on software performance and scalability
  • Collaborate with global teams across different time zones

GE Healthcare is Hiring Software Engineer – Required Skills

  • Strong knowledge of C++ 14
  • Embedded software development experience
  • Hands-on experience with Yocto OS
  • Familiarity with IP protocols, device drivers, and hardware subsystems
  • Experience in network programming (TCP/IP)
  • Ability to use DDS (Data Distribution Service)

Educational Qualification

  • Bachelor’s Degree in Computer Science or STEM field
  • Minimum 2 years of industry experience

Preferred Experience

  • Building scalable, distributed systems
  • Working knowledge of Agile and DevOps practices
  • Clear communication skills
  • Experience mentoring junior developers

Work Culture at GE Healthcare

GE Healthcare is Hiring Software Engineer with a mindset of collaboration. It encourages clear thinking, transparency, and ownership. The company promotes an inclusive culture. Employees are empowered to contribute ideas and grow their careers.

GE Healthcare is an Equal Opportunity Employer. Everyone is encouraged to apply regardless of background or identity.

Why Join GE Healthcare?

  • Work on meaningful healthcare solutions
  • Collaborate with experts across disciplines
  • Flexible work options
  • Strong internal learning programs
  • Competitive salary and benefits

 

Get instant updates about premium job alerts: 👉 Click to Join WhatsApp Group

 

Software Engineer

GE Healthcare is Hiring Software Engineer – Salary & Benefits

While the salary varies based on location and experience, typical compensation includes:

  • Competitive base pay
  • Performance-based bonuses
  • Health and life insurance
  • Retirement savings plans
  • Paid time off and parental leave

GE Healthcare is Hiring Software Engineer – How to Apply

Visit the official careers page of GE Healthcare. Use the keyword GE Healthcare is Hiring Software Engineer to find the job post. You can also set alerts for similar openings.

Top 10 Interview Questions and Answers for Software Engineer Role

1. What is your experience with C++ and Linux-based development?

Answer: I have 2+ years of experience using C++ 14 for developing embedded applications. I have worked with Linux platforms, building and testing code that interacts with hardware.

2. Can you explain how you have used Yocto OS in past projects?

Answer: I used Yocto OS to create custom Linux distributions. It allowed us to configure the system to suit embedded hardware specifications.

3. Describe a time when you worked with hardware and software teams together.

Answer: In my last role, I coordinated with hardware engineers to test new drivers. I debugged software modules that were tightly coupled with hardware functions.

4. How do you manage software version control in team environments?

Answer: I use Git for version control. I follow branch management strategies such as Gitflow to ensure smooth collaboration.

5. What is DDS and how have you used it?

Answer: DDS (Data Distribution Service) is a middleware protocol for real-time data exchange. I used it in a real-time healthcare monitoring project to sync data between devices.

6. How do you ensure software quality and performance?

Answer: I write unit tests, follow coding standards, and use profiling tools to check performance metrics. I also participate in code reviews regularly.

7. Have you worked in an Agile development process?

Answer: Yes, I have worked in Agile teams using Scrum. We held daily standups, sprints, retrospectives, and used tools like Jira.

8. How do you troubleshoot performance issues in embedded systems?

Answer: I monitor CPU and memory usage, use debugging tools like GDB, and analyze logs to pinpoint bottlenecks.

9. What are IP protocols you have worked with?

Answer: I have worked with TCP/IP, UDP, and socket programming for data transfer between networked systems.

10. How do you keep your skills updated?

Answer: I follow online courses, read documentation, and contribute to open-source projects to stay current with industry trends.

GE Healthcare is Hiring Software Engineer – Selection Process

  1. Online application
  2. Technical screening
  3. Coding test or take-home assignment
  4. Technical interviews with engineering leads
  5. HR interview
  6. Final offer

GE Healthcare is Hiring Software Engineer – Apply Today

Do not miss this opportunity. GE Healthcare is Hiring Software Engineer and you can be part of their high-impact teams. Start your journey now by visiting their careers page.

Final Words

GE Healthcare is Hiring Software Engineer to drive innovation in healthcare. With a focus on embedded systems, C++ development, and cloud connectivity, this role is ideal for tech professionals who want to make an impact. Apply now and be part of a company that builds technology to improve lives.

 

Software Engineer

 

Apply Now


 

To apply for this job please visit careers.gehealthcare.com.

Job Overview
Job Location